Hydrogen,oxygen, nitrogen, and carbon (in that order) make up over 95 percent of the body of most organisms.

The four elements that make up most of living matter are hydrogen, oxygen, carbon and nitrogen.
The four most common elements in the human body are carbon, hydrogen, oxygen and nitrogen.
